Weddings at Cowdray, Midhurst, West Sussex

Cowdray makes a stunning backdrop for your special day. Hire of this unique and beautiful Tudor building gives you full use of the grounds, with amazing views across the rest of Cowdray Park. A blessing can take place in the historic Chapel or any room you choose. Welcome receptions can be held in our open air courtyard, or under cover in the Wine Cellar or Tudor kitchen.

A marquee would host the party itself, with easy access for both organisers and guests alike. Your guests would arrive via the 16 th Century iron gates, dedicated solely for your use for the day. Hire includes the opportunity to have unique wedding photos amongst the lovely walls and rooms of the house, and everything can be floodlit after dark.

The helpful, friendly staff do everything possible to make your preparations as straightforward as possible. Become one of only a handful of couples who have had the privilege of celebrating here at stunning Cowdray.

Cowdray is open to the public from mid-March to the end of October, Sundays to Thursdays.  Therefore, private events and weddings can be held on Fridays or Saturdays, plus any day from 1st November to mid-March.
